Two children were killed and 17 people wounded in a mass shooting on Wednesday at a Catholic school in Minneapolis, Minnesota. What have the authorities said about motivations? The FBI said it was investigating the shooting as “an act of domestic terrorism and hate crime targeting Catholics”. Did the shooter obtain their weapon legally?
